Dealerships

Modern cars are equipped with car key fobs that offer security and convenience to drivers. They can be used to lock and unlock a vehicle, trigger the security alarm in the car and even turn it on when the correct key is used to start the ignition. If these devices are damaged or destroyed they need to be replaced or reprogrammed to ensure that they function as intended. The cost of programming a car key of reprogramming devices is usually very high, especially when the service is provided by an auto dealer. Knowing the cost can help you decide if you should visit an Auto key programming near me locksmith or an auto dealer to get this service.

The kind of car key you own will have a major impact on the amount it will cost to modify the device. There are several different types of key fobs ranging from the most basic of keys to more sophisticated transponder-based models. Each type has its own unique features and programming requirements, which will affect the total cost of the service. In addition, some types of keys require specialist programming experts that are not accessible to the general public and may require a trip to an agent for this service.

Some people believe that reprogramming the fobs' key fobs on their own will save them money. This is sometimes true. Based on the model, some fobs can be programmed by following the instructions found in the owner's manual or online without the need to visit an authorized dealer. This isn't possible for some fobs, for instance, ones that are built into the vehicle key or require a FOBIK chip.

A few large retailers of auto parts like AutoZone offer replacement remotes that come with instruction on how they can be self-programmed. However, this is not the case for all vehicles, since they require to be connected to the computer in the vehicle using specific equipment to ensure that the fob is working correctly. This process can be risky, as any incorrect steps can corrupt the information on the key fob. It is recommended to leave the task to professionals.

Auto Locksmiths

Modern cars are equipped with keyfob remotes that can open and lock doors as well as arm and disarm alarm systems, and even start the engine. While these devices are useful, they can also be a problem. If the key fob of a car is damaged or loses its battery, replacing the device is costly. In addition the procedure of replacing a device often requires the help of a professional to get it programmed correctly. Fortunately, auto locksmiths are available to provide car key fob programming near me at only a fraction of the price of the dealer.

A locksmith professional who provides an auto key fob replacement service may have special equipment that is capable of working with all types of vehicles. Some professionals can reprogram car keys an old key fob or keyless remote to an entirely different vehicle. It's not always feasible depending on the year, make, and model.

It is recommended to call a locksmith in your area prior to going to the dealer to get your car key fob replaced. This is because locksmiths are usually able to provide a better service and will cost less than the dealership. A professional locksmith will have the necessary tools and knowledge to install a new key fob, connect it into your vehicle, and offer a warranty for their work.

Some manufacturers prohibit dealerships from selling or programming aftermarket keyfobs. This is due to the fact that aftermarket products typically have different digital encryption than the original key fobs, which can cause issues for your car's security system. Some dealers have told us that they would program key fobs from aftermarket dealers when the owner knew the risks.

A professional locksmith can use a special tool called a programmable transponder to program an entirely new key fob to your vehicle. This tool will detect the unique serial numbers and other information from your vehicle's fob. It will then match the information with the correct key code in the computer system of your car.

Whether your car is new or old key fobs are susceptible to hacking attempts. Criminals use special equipment that amplifies signals to fool the key fob and car key programer into thinking they are closer than they actually are. This can cause the key fob to open or start your engine, which can lead to theft. You can purchase devices such as faraday bags that block these signals and help keep them from functioning.
